BPC-157 + TB-500 is a dual-peptide research formulation combining a 15-amino-acid synthetic peptide derived from a gastric protein with a fragment of Thymosin Beta-4. It is commonly studied in in vitro research models for its involvement in cellular signaling, cell migration, cytoskeletal organization, and structural protein processes. Frequently referenced in peptide research focused on cellular dynamics and laboratory-based system interactions. Not for human consumption.

Molecular Composition

Combination peptide blend containing BPC-157 and TB-500 (Thymosin Beta-4 Fragment)

Molecular Mass

BPC-157: 1419.53 g/mol / TB-500: 4963.44 g/mol

Amino Acid Sequence

BPC-157: GEPPPGKPADDAGLV / TB-500: Ac-LKKTETQEKNP-OH

PubChem CID

BPC-157: Not officially assigned / TB-500: 16132380

Purity

≥99%

Solubility

Soluble in bacteriostatic water or sterile water for research applications
